height? weight? body fat %? need more info.

in general the entire US population needs to make these changes:

1. more frequent, smaller meals throughout the entire day (including breakfast!)
2. less bad fats and more good fats (peanut butter, avocado, etc).
3. less carbs and more protein (pasta, bread, rice, fruits, etc. most people drink their bad cals in large sodas and juices.
4. 1hr activity per day
5. enough sleep (6-8 hrs)
6. more veggies (they take up space to keep you full and dont have calories)

i seriously doubt youre at 40%. but follow those general rules and you'll see progress. fat loss comes down to 1 thing; caloric deficit.

if youre burning more calories than youre taking in you lose weight, garaunteed.
